Avenue FMR

Unique to the Avenue 9430/9440 Flexible Matrix Router, this is an ASCII (human readable) control
protocol with an extensive command set, offering very useful and powerful external control
functionality. These interfaces are enabled, disabled and configured through the External Control tab
on the web configuration tool.

Simultaneous Support for Multiple Protocols

These protocols are accessible over three different interfaces. Each interface is independent, allowing
simultaneous support for different protocols on different interfaces.

Control Profiles for External Interfaces

An interface is “connected” to the Router through a Control Profile – similar to a physical control
panel. This allows for the choice of available Sources and Destinations, and the order in which they
are mapped to the interface protocol to be customized on the Router rather than on the controlling
device.

Grass Valley TenXL

The Router supports both the ASCII (human readable) and SMPTE ESbus (binary) variants of this
protocol. Supports only source to destination control.

Grass Valley 100

The Router supports SMPTE ESbus with and without the “break” character requirement. Though widely
implemented, this protocol is limited in usefulness with a router because it supports only 4 output
busses. Supports only source to destination control.

Generic ASCII

The Router supports this simple human readable protocol with both space and comma variable
separators. Supports source to destination routing and salvos.

RS-232

The conventional RS-232 serial interface is provided from the 9430 module through the control
breakout cable. This interface can operate from 1200 to 115,200 baud (bits per second).
